Network Area definition

Network Area means the 50 mile radius around the local school campus the Named Insured is attending.
Network Area means the geographic service area approved by the Massachusetts Division of Insurance.
Network Area means the 30 mile radius around the Named Insured’s residence.

More Definitions of Network Area

Network Area means an area in which a network that is owned by or that is in the possession of a single network operator is located and developed;
Network Area means: 1) for primary care services, providers available within 30 minutes travel time and 2) for specialty care and hospital services, providers available within 60 minutes travel time by automobile of the local school campus the Named Insured is attending.
Network Area means, within the state of Alaska, the 50 mile radius around the Insured’s residence. If a Preferred Provider is not available within the network area, benefits will be paid to an Out-of-Network provider at the Preferred Provider level of benefits.
Network Area means the 40‐mile radius around the local school campus the Named Insured is attending.
Network Area means the forty (40) mile radius around the local school campus the Named Insured is attending.
Network Area means the entire area operated by a system operator. A network area must not necessarily be geographically contiguous;
Network Area means the United Kingdom other than the Hull Area.
